China has used antitrust and anti-dumping regulations to curb American chipmakers after the United States added 23 Chinese firms to its Entity List for national security reasons. Citing a preliminary investigation, the State Administration for Market Regulation (SAMR) said Monday that Nvidia, the world’s largest graphics processing unit (GPU) maker, violated China’s antitrust regulations, as it acquired Mellanox Technologies, a computer networking supplier, for $7 billion in 2020. It said it has started a further investigation into the case. WASHINGTON (AP) — The Senate has approved one of President Donald Trump’s top economic advisers for a seat on the Federal Reserve’s governing board, giving the White House greater influence over the central bank just two days before it is expected to vote in favor of reducing its key interest rate. The vote to confirm Stephen Miran was largely along party lines, 48-47. He was approved by the Senate Banking Committee last week with all Republicans voting in favor and all Democrats opposed.
